Title:
  Network sometimes extremely slow - ping over 1000 ms

Status in “linux” package in Ubuntu:
  Expired

Bug description:
  Today network (connected via WLAN) feels very sluggish. A good
  indication for that can be achived by a simple ping:

  $ ping www.heise.de
  PING www.heise.de (193.99.144.85) 56(84) bytes of data.
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=1 ttl=249 time=56.5 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=2 ttl=249 time=56.4 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=3 ttl=249 time=4414 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=4 ttl=249 time=3442 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=5 ttl=249 time=2444 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=6 ttl=249 time=1450 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=7 ttl=249 time=5246 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=8 ttl=249 time=4256 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=9 ttl=249 time=3258 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=10 ttl=249 time=2261 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=11 ttl=249 time=4740 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=12 ttl=249 time=3756 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=13 ttl=249 time=2748 ms
  64 bytes from www.heise.de (193.99.144.85): icmp_req=14 ttl=249 time=1744 ms

  After reboot situation was better - but still showed apart from normal
  ping (~ 50 ms) once in a while "bursts" of times over 1000 ms.

  It's probably related to these messages I found in the log that are now 
appearing:
  iwlwifi 0000:0c:00.0: Queue 11 stuck for 2000 ms.
  iwlwifi 0000:0c:00.0: Current read_ptr 151 write_ptr 159
  iwlwifi 0000:0c:00.0: On demand firmware reload
  ieee80211 phy0: Hardware restart was requested
